Output 617183eede8312224a2440a9d9b99f007826859fac0651be7b38eff99078caee:1

value
56957309
script pubkey
OP_0 OP_PUSHBYTES_20 42ab82d0f0a783cc3b4cab63e25c5caf1cc67cae
address
bc1qg24c958s57pucw6v4d37yhzu4uwvvl9wkm53v8
transaction
617183eede8312224a2440a9d9b99f007826859fac0651be7b38eff99078caee
spent
true